採用dom實現複選框全選、取消效果

<form action="">
    愛好:<br/>
    <input type="checkbox" id="all">全選<br/>
    <input type="checkbox"  name="hobby" value="唱歌">唱歌
    <input type="checkbox"  name="hobby" value="跳舞">跳舞
    <input type="checkbox"  name="hobby" value="學習">學習
    <input type="checkbox"  name="hobby" value="玩耍">玩耍<br/>
    <button id="choice" value="選擇">選擇</button>
</form>

<script>
window.onload = function(){
    document.getElementById("all").addEventListener("click",function(){
        var a = document.getElementById("all");
        var b = document.getElementsByName("hobby");
        for(var i=0;i< b.length;i++) {
            b[i].checked = a.checked;
        }
    },false)
}

</script>
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章